Output 253431dc0a68b20348ba9ee942d2efd5213b0530f26b8ac03b0a441c2ebb48ce:0

value
57538213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ae5d2893ef7fd13bc15297c1de3c95188b920c0 OP_EQUAL
address
M8tnJgvuPpu96pDUERPXSMenAz2J7civfp
transaction
253431dc0a68b20348ba9ee942d2efd5213b0530f26b8ac03b0a441c2ebb48ce
spent
true